Butler guard Shawn Vanzant had 11 points and four rebounds to help the Bulldogs past VCU and into the NCAA tournament final.
At one point, Vanzant was wide open for a three-pointer on a fast break, but Shelvin Mack ignored him and drove to the basket (and scored). After that point, it seemed like any time Vanzant got the ball, he shot. He was 3-for-11 from the field and will need to be more efficient against Connecticut.
